Block Seating

From a member of our block,

I just have a question about the location of our block, and how that works. Are block seats given out in any particular way? I know some blocks end up with overall better seats than others and I was wondering if that was due to how early they arrive or some other policy which I am not aware of. If you know anything about this please let me know.


I didn't know the answer to that question, but Michael Santoro, one of the organizers of our block, had this to say,

We actually had this discussion on Monday morning. If you turn in a large block of tickets, you are given seats in the North end of the stadium. These are graduate student seats and will be together, but people don't really keep to their assigned seats.

There were a couple of ECE graduate students that were waiting in line behind us because they wanted tickets for the South end of the stadium. I think that you have to request these tickets.


Fraternities and other groups like The Swarm will care if they sit together, so don't try to squeeze into those areas, but otherwise it's up to you where you sit, and the graduate students in our block certainly don't have to sit together.

UPDATE (9/13): From Charlie Camp, another organizer of our block:

...our block this week is in the South end of the stadium whereas the general issue tickets that I received were for the North end; thus, I am completely clueless as to the decision making by the ticket office as to where the block is seated.


I guess that no one really knows the procedure. I think that the official policies of the ticket office are not being clearly communicated to the students actually running the window.
